「コンパイラ・スクリプトエンジン」相談室16 (646レス)
前次1-
抽出解除 レス栞

リロード規制です。10分ほどで解除するので、他のブラウザへ避難してください。
27: デフォルトの名無しさん [] 2014/08/08(金) 12:31:17.41 ID:U1h/L2RD(1) AAS
>>7
7(1): デフォルトの名無しさん [sage] 2014/07/24(木) 10:32:17.75 ID:w2uo6knu(1) AAS
お手軽に言語作ってみますた なら
バックエンドは インタプリタか JVM かLLVM のどれかになるべ

あとは JSへのトランスレータか
意外に選択肢多いな
最近はasm.jsみたいなのもあるしね。
117
(18): デフォルトの名無しさん [sage] 2014/12/04(木) 17:14:51.41 ID:hjxCxC4V(1/2) AAS
スレ立てるまでもない質問はここで 139匹目から来ました。

JavaCCで負の数と引き算を識別したいんですけど、どう定義したらいいでしょうか?

以下現状の一部抜粋(メソッド名についてはスルーしてください)
void enzan3() :
{}
{
enzan4()((<TASU>|<HIKU>)right=enzan4())*
}

void enzan4() :
{}
{
enzan5()((<KAKERU>|<WARU>)enzan5())*
}

void enzan5() :
{}
{
<MOZI>|[<HIKU>]<SUUZI>|"(" e=enzan3() ")"
}
290
(1): デフォルトの名無しさん [sage] 2015/10/04(日) 21:40:28.41 ID:Qeh3kLaJ(1) AAS
おれバカで不勉強だから知らなかったえけど、最近の処理系って状態コードのお持ち帰りをしてくれるんだね
手続きAを呼んだ直後にグローバルな状態変数に何がしかの情報が入ってる(何も起きなかったとか、フックして停止させるの推奨みたいな)

面白いな〜
データを加工して返すー>関数(関数内で処理のフローに関係する記述は禁止)
処理のフローに関係するー>手続き(状態コードを標準で返す)
複数個所使うで同じ様な処理をまとめるー>サブルーチン(スタックフレームの無いローカルな手続き)

プログラムを組み上げるときの構造や構成に行儀のよい作法がないと
プログラムのどの時点でどのデータがどの構成や状態にあるのか把握ができなくて発狂するww

で、なんでも記述できる自由度の高い処理系ほど読解困難な発狂プログラムが出来上がると
375: デフォルトの名無しさん [] 2016/02/02(火) 10:57:23.41 ID:9eq1u0GM(1) AAS
>>371
371(1): デフォルトの名無しさん [sage] 2016/01/31(日) 19:52:06.23 ID:Vno/qq2m(1) AAS
C言語をマスターしたって奴は絶対に信用しないことにしている
「C言語をマスターしました」
という奴の化けの皮をはがすのは、意外に簡単だからな。
簡単な計算機プログラムを書かせるか、あるいは、ピタゴラスの定理の
コードでも書かせるか。もっとも、そこで化けの皮がはがれるようなら、
とてもコンパイラの領域まで、進むことは出来ないだろうな。
488
(1): デフォルトの名無しさん [] 2016/04/20(水) 10:07:43.41 ID:wqKcWsga(3/3) AAS
>>485
485(1): デフォルトの名無しさん [sage] 2016/04/20(水) 08:22:02.22 ID:r07pzD8i(1/4) AAS
>>483
それはお前が勝手にそう思ってるだけ
ギア付きのチャリより直結のチャリの方がより原始的なのはわかるだろ?
RGBっていうコンピューターグラフィックス上で今でも最も基本的な部分を指して原始的って言ってるからギア云々は的外れって言ってんの
616: デフォルトの名無しさん [sage] 2016/09/13(火) 22:37:20.41 ID:0YzbOJ/I(1) AAS
HSPとかもそうだな
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.031s